I am taking my 08 f150 x-cab fx4 5.4 in for inspection next week and I want the dealership to check out my transmission. When it down shifts from 3rd - 2nd, sometimes the tranny winds up or surges than down shifts. Other times when I am accelerating slowly, the transmission slips between 2nd & 3rd gear. But nothing under hard acceleration. It doesnt do it all the time, just once and a while. Has anyone else ever experienced this?
could you give us some more information? How many miles are on the truck? When was the last time the fluid was changed? Is the truck chipped/custom tuned?
2008 ford f150 5.4 x-cab fx4 model
25,500 miles-100% stock, no mods
Never had the fluid changed, havent check the fluid though, might be a good idea. Somewhere i think i remember reading there is a TSB on this, not sure.
not too sure on the TSB, a fluid change is required at 30,000 so that might be a good idea. I would check the fluid and then start from there. There might be a reflash available for your truck to help with the shifts (not too sure tho). Take it to the dealer as you are still under warranty.
Have them flash the PCM with the newest update, my 08 did the same thing and so did a number of others; it's something goofy in the programing that they fixed, there's a TSB for it.
